Full Description

{1} House. Mid/late C18. Squared coursed limestone with Colleyweston slate roof. Originally 2-unit plan. 2 storeys. Elevation to road is a 2-window range of C20 casements at first floor and a 3-window range of casements with glazing bars at ground floor. 2 windows to right are under gauged-stone heads and that to left is under wood lintel. Small bulls-eye window to far left. Ashlar gable parapets and ashlar end stacks with moulded cornices. Outbuilding attached to right now forms an extension to house. Rear elevation to garden is a similar 3-window range with C20 porch to left. Interior not inspected but noted as having chamfered spine beams. Included for group value.
